Explain why Edvard Munch's The Scream is considered an expressionistic artwork.

Expressionists try to convey their work by creating physical embodiments to display certain emotions.
While looking at “The Scream” you can imagine how Munch depicted a battle of inner turmoil and an outlash against the frustrating struggles of life by looking at the characteristics of the painting and which colours he chose.
